Questions about Star

  • What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?

    Star, being a domestic medium hair and short hair mix, is adaptable and can thrive in various living environments. She would do well in both apartments and houses, as long as she has plenty of enrichment and affection.

  • How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?

    Domestic cats like Star generally don’t require extensive outdoor space. A secure play area or indoor enrichment with toys and climbing spots will keep her happy.

  •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?

    Star is a playful baby and can be a great match for families with children. However, supervision during playtime is always recommended to ensure everyone is safe.
